Door Supervisors at Akon work at licensed venues across Kent, pubs, clubs, hotels, restaurants and private events. Your role is to manage the entry process, uphold the venue's entry policies, prevent disorderly conduct and respond calmly and effectively to any incidents. You represent both the venue and Akon Security. That means being professional, approachable and firm, all at the same time. You'll work closely with venue management, coordinating on entry restrictions, capacity limits and any licensing conditions specific to that site.

FAQ
- Do I need a Door Supervisor licence specifically, or will a Security Guard licence do? For any work at licensed premises, pubs, clubs, bars, restaurants, you legally require a Door Supervisor licence. A Security Guard licence is not sufficient for licensed venue work. If you currently hold a Security Guard licence and want to progress to door work, we can point you to OnnPoint Training to support your upgrade.
